永发信息网

DB2有没有类似MS SQL SERVER跟踪后台操作的功能或工具

答案:2  悬赏:20  手机版
解决时间 2021-01-28 07:58
  • 提问者网友:且恨且铭记
  • 2021-01-27 19:24
DB2有没有类似MS SQL SERVER跟踪后台操作的功能或工具
最佳答案
  • 五星知识达人网友:西岸风
  • 2021-01-27 19:33
DB2有没有类似MS SQL SERVER跟踪后台操作的功能或工具
有的,也叫event monitor
全部回答
  • 1楼网友:迟山
  • 2021-01-27 21:08
一、适用平台上的差异。 到目前为止,微软的sql server数据据库只支持微软的操作系统。而db2 数据库不仅支持windows操作系统,而且还支持linux等开源操作系统。也就是说,db2具有很好的跨平台性能。现在很多企业中,都是以linux或者unix操作系统作为数据库服务器的。这主要是因为从安全性和稳定性上面linux或者unix操作系统都要比windows操作系统略胜一筹。所以从这一点来说,db2 数据库就要比sqlserver数据库的应用面要广。 二、安全性上的差异。 对于数据库来说,特别是那些相互联网用户开发的数据库系统,安全性一直是左右数据库选型的主要因素。而在这个安全性上面,sqlserver数据库与db2数据库之间有很大的差异。据笔者所知,sqlserver数据库到目前为止,没有取得任何国际上认可的安全证书。而对于db2数据库来说,其已经获得了国际上最高级别的iso标准认证。,虽然说证书不能够说明问题,但是至少说明db2 数据库的安全性也是有所保障的。微软在sqlserver数据库上安全投入的不足,让其无法适应互联网安全的威胁。为此这也让sqlserver数据库少了很多订单。 三、数据处理上的差异。 在数据处理的能力上,sqlserver数据库与db2数据库也有很大的差异。sqlserver数据库虽然支持多用户,但是在大量并发访问的情况下,性能会显著下降。而db2 数据库可以说是专门为处理大量的并发访问所涉及的。在数据处理上,如果并发行访问比较少或者数据量并不是很大,那么db2数据库与sqlserver数据库相比,并不会有很大的优势。甚至可能还是sqlserver数据库的性能比较好。但是如果涉及到海量数据的处理,如数据仓库或者企业级的应用,那么db2数据库的性能就要远远超过sqlserver数据库。从这一点上来说,db2 数据库适合一些企业级的应用,而sqlserver数据库则因为价格相对便宜、维护相对简单,而比较适合中小企业使用。 四、在投资成本上的差异。 企业部署数据库应用时,所耗费的成本主要有三块,分别为硬件上的投资、数据库授权与人员的支出。在硬件上的投资,两个数据库没有多大的差异。但是在数据库的授权成本与人员的支出上,却有很大的差异。从数据库的授权成本上看,db2 数据库要比sqlserver数据库高的多。从人员的支出看,企业招募一个db2 数据库管理员要比招募一个sqlserver数据库管理员贵的多。这主要是因为db2数据库管理员比较少,而且其往往需要同时维护多个分支机构的应用。所以db2数据库管理员的价格就要比sqlserver的价格贵好几倍。所以说,从整体成本来看,企业部署db2数据库要比采用sqlserver数据库贵许多。 可见db2与sqlserver数据库各有优劣。企业需要根据自己的规模、对于安全性的考虑、性能上的要求以及可以接受的成本等多方面来进行权衡,才能够选择一个合适自己的数据库系统。
我要举报
如以上回答内容为低俗、色情、不良、暴力、侵权、涉及违法等信息,可以点下面链接进行举报!
点此我要举报以上问答信息
大家都在看
推荐资讯